| | | | | Joined: Dec 2001 Posts: 14,522 Moderator: Welcome Centre, Southern Bolters, Legion Hall | | Moderator: Welcome Centre, Southern Bolters, Legion Hall Joined: Dec 2001 Posts: 14,522 | Fiberglass works well or does, on my 37. Try R&R Fiberglass in Tennessee. I have # somewhere and they are the ones that actually make them and they do not make them by spraying...but lapping. Some companies spray the fiberglass and it causes low or thin places... May check Hemmings for parts sources too. | | | | | Joined: Oct 2005 Posts: 275 Shop Shark | | Shop Shark Joined: Oct 2005 Posts: 275 | Diffentely if your going with fiberglass you want to make sure they have been hand laid becuase if they been sprayed it causes thick and thin areas which in return causes your fender to become wavey when it heats up in the warm sun. There are companys that build nice parts do some research, ask questions when ordering.
